description The paper presents the S isotopic composition of sulfides from the Ak-Sug Au-Cu-porphyry deposit hosted by Early Proterozoic magmatic rocks. The S isotopic composition of sulfides varies from +1.0 to +3.2 ‰: +2.5 to +3.2 ‰ for molybdenite-I, +1.0 to +3.1 ‰ for pyrite-III, –2.3 to – 0.9 ‰ for chalcopyrite-III–V,–2.9 to –2.4 ‰, for chalcopyrite-VI and –1.0 ‰ for pyrite-V. The close-to-zero S isotopic ratios of sulfides from the Ak-Sug deposit indicate magmatic (from –5 to +5 ‰) or mantle (from –3 to +3 ‰) S source typical of most Cu-porphyry deposits of the Pacific Fire Ring.
